eJabberd Appliance: Combines ejabberd with Speeqe to create a live chat server
An instant messaging server that combines ejabberd with Speeqe to create a live chat server that supports strong encryption and works with any web browser or dedicated XMPP client (e.g., Pidgin). ejabberd is a powerful XMPP server that supports clustering, live upgrades, shared roster groups and provides support for virtual hosts.
This appliance includes all the standard features in TurnKey Core, and on top of that:
- Preconfigured with exemplary domain (example.com).
- Configured admin@example.com as registration watcher.
- Includes custom ejabberd-config script to change domain and set admin password (set during installation).
- Enabled in-band user registration (usability, convenience).
- Enabled legacy SSL connection method (still required by some clients).
- Set erlang node: ejabberd@localhost (workaround mnesia hostname changes).
- Binded admin console to port 12322 – uses SSL.
- Installed and configured to provide web chat interface.
- Configured ejabberd with anonymous access for speeqe to connect.
- Created ejabberd robot XMPP user for speeqe to list active rooms.
- Includes local JQuery library (internal deployment).

FreeNAS: Open Source Network-Attached Storage
February 3, 2010 by christian · Leave a Comment
FreeNAS is an embedded open source NAS (Network-Attached Storage) distribution based on FreeBSD, supporting the following protocols: CIFS (samba), FTP, NFS, TFTP, AFP, RSYNC, Unison, iSCSI (initiator and target) and UPnP.
It supports Software RAID (0,1,5), ZFS, disk encryption, S.M.A.R.T/email monitoring with a WEB configuration interface (from m0n0wall).
FreeNAS can be installed on Compact Flash/USB key, hard drive or booted from LiveCD.

ClearOS: Network and Gateway server
January 26, 2010 by christian · Leave a Comment
ClearOS is a powerful network and gateway server designed for small organizations and distributed environments. Though ClearOS comes with an extensive list of features and integrated services (see sidebar), the solution is easy to configure thanks to the intuitive web-based interface.

Endian Firewall: full featured security appliance
January 26, 2010 by christian · Leave a Comment
Endian Firewall Community is a “turn-key” linux security distribution that turns every system into a full featured security appliance with Unified Threat Management (UTM) functionality. The software has been de signed with “usability in mind” and is very easy to install, use and manage, without losing its flexibility. The features include a stateful packet inspection firewall, application-level proxies for various protocols (HTTP, FTP, POP3, SMTP) with antivirus support, virus and spamfiltering for email traffic (POP and SMTP), content filtering of Web traffic and a “hassle free” VPN solution (based on OpenVPN). The main advantage of Endian Firewall is that it is a pure “Open Source” solution that is sponsored by Endian.
